Anthony Stolarz Ends In Toronto

     Goalie Anthony Stolarz has moved on from the Florida Panthers. He has signed a two-year contract with the Toronto Maple Leafs worth $4 million. 
     Storlarz spent just one season with the Panthers as their backup goalie behind Sergei Bobrovsky. He ended up with a 16-7-2 record with two shutouts, 2.03 goals-against-average and a .925 save percentage in 27 regular season contests during 2023-24.
